Medical bills

After an incident, victims of car accidents are often faced with huge medical bills. This can be overwhelming and stressful. Victims might not know who pays for their medical bills or how they'll make ends meet. Fortunately, there are many different ways to have your medical bills covered after a crash.

If you are injured in a car accident the no fault insurance company will pay for the first medical expenses of up to $50,000 per individual. However, you must submit an application for no-fault insurance within a year from the date of the accident. You'll lose the capacity to pay these expenses in the event that you do not. It is also essential to submit your claim to the correct insurance company. For instance, if were working and you were involved in an accident, the no-fault coverage will be provided by the auto insurance of your employer and not your own personal policy. A lawyer can help you identify the best insurance companies to contact.

Many drivers opt to include medical payments or "MedPay" in their auto insurance policies, along with no-fault coverage. The insurance will cover driver's medical expenses up to the limit of the policy. The coverage does not include any deductible, and it does not affect health insurance premiums. The insurance is used to cover medical costs. The amount of medical expense is added to the settlement when your car accident claim is settled.

It is also crucial to keep careful documentation of all medical expenses that are incurred as a result of your accident. You or your lawyer will have to send all the necessary documentation to insurance companies. This will enable you to establish how much the at-fault party is required to pay you for your injury-related expenses.

After a favorable settlement has been reached the insurance company will have a contractual right to receive a reimbursement for any money they have paid on your behalf. Subrogation is an official procedure. Let's say, for instance that John is injured in an accident and has $20,000 in medical bills. He then sends the bills to his health insurance which will pay and discount the amount. The attorney gets the discounted amount from the party at fault as part of his settlement.

Property damaged

Damage or loss to business or personal property is covered by the property damage claim. For instance, a victim of a car crash for instance, could submit a claim to pay for the repair or replacement cost of their vehicle that has been damaged. The insurance company that covers the driver at fault would pay the victim back for these costs minus their deductible. This type of payment also covers reimbursement for any depreciation that the vehicle has suffered.

The kind of damage that is covered under an insurance policy is dependent on the coverage limits, deductibles and Vimeo.com other terms and condition. It is recommended to read the policy to learn the types of damage covered and the coverage limits. Making a claim for damage to property can also impact the rates and premiums in the future, particularly if it is a frequent claim.

It is crucial to provide all relevant details when filing an insurance claim for property damage, including the date as well as the police report and the receipts of the items damaged or lost. It is also helpful to have a verified estimate of the cost of repair or replacement.

Once a claim has been filed an adjuster will be sent by the insurer to examine the damage. It is best to be there during the inspection so that you can demonstrate what has been damaged or lost and answer any questions.

The majority of insurance policies provide coverage for property damage liability. This type of insurance pays for damages to vehicles owned by other people or personal property as well as structures. It does not protect the vehicle or the belongings of the person who was injured.

When filing a property damage claim, you must be quick to act. If you are waiting too long and the insurance company isn't notified, they may think that the incident was avoidable and will be less likely to settle the claim. Loss of wages

If your injuries prevent you from working and earning an income that is steady, you are entitled to compensation for lost earnings. The easiest way to determine this is to look at the amount of time that you are absent from work, or in more complicated cases a medical professional may give you a value for your injury that is determined by the potential loss of future earnings.

In order to prove lost wages you must first receive a doctor's letter that clearly describes your injuries and limitations on your ability to do your job. The letter should be reviewed as your condition changes.

The next step is to gather all your pay stubs as well as other pertinent documents related to your wage. Your attorney can help you in this process. You will also need to provide any financial documents like profit and loss statement, invoices, receipts, and bank statements. The more evidence you can gather to support your claim the better.

In addition to your actual lost wages, you should include any other benefits or compensation you could have gotten if you had the opportunity to work. Included in this are pay-bonuses or the use of a golf cart or company vehicle, as well as any other benefits not typically part of your regular wage.

Additionally, you should list the costs you been forced to pay due to your injuries, which resulted in missed work, such as hiring someone to take care of household chores for you. This is a crucial aspect of your case since it demonstrates that the accident is more than your physical health.

In certain accidents the injuries sustained are so severe that they keep you from returning to work. This is known as permanent impairment, and could be included in the damages award. It's a type of non-economic damages that are intended to make you whole again after your accident. Pain and suffering

The injuries suffered in accidents can cause severe pain and suffering to the victim. This damage may not be quantifiable as the cost of medical treatment or lost wages, but it could result in a settlement for an accident claim. Pain and suffering refers to physical or mental distress which a victim suffers as the aftermath of an injury caused by negligence of another. It encompasses a variety of damages that include emotional trauma and loss of enjoyment.

The physical pain caused by personal injuries can last days weeks, months or even for years. The mental stress caused by injuries can be severe and result in permanent damage. These are known as general damages and cannot be determined by a document or number because they are not tangible.

Insurance companies use a variety of methods to calculate the amount of pain, suffering and damages. They can give a dollar amount for each day of pain, or use the per-diem method. In the first case there is a certain amount of money is paid for each day that you've been in pain after an accident. The exact amount of money you receive is based on the degree of your injury.

Most of the time, the best method to support your claims of suffering and pain is to have eyewitness testimony. This can be especially useful for witnesses who are close to you, like your spouse or spouse, and will speak of the impact that your injuries have affected your daily routine.

The written statements of friends and family are also powerful evidence of the consequences of a traumatic injury. They can provide details of how the accident affected your lifestyle and help you establish that your injuries are sufficient to warrant an award of compensation for pain and discomfort.
